Maintenance Tips of MG 10185662 Seat adjustment handle for MG GS
- First, ensure the vehicle is parked on a flat surface and the engine is off before starting to work on the MG GS seat adjustment handle (OE# 10185662).
- Remove the old handle carefully. Use a proper tool to avoid damaging the seat's interior components.
- When installing the new MG seat adjustment handle, align it precisely with the mounting holes to ensure smooth operation.
- Tighten the screws of the seat adjustment handle firmly, but don't over - tighten as it may strip the threads.
- After installation, test the seat adjustment function to make sure the handle works well and can adjust the seat position accurately.
Warning: Do not install the seat adjustment handle (OE# 10185662) with excessive force, as it may cause the handle to break and lead to seat adjustment failure.
